Codex Academic Skills English | 简体中文 A curated list of research-oriented skills that currently work with OpenAI Codex. This list stays intentionally conservative. Every entry is kept only when the upstream source is one of the following: an official OpenAI Codex skill a repository that explicitly documents Codex interoperability a repository that follows the open Agent Skills format Codex can read Skill names below follow the upstream skill name or folder slug as closely as practical, so install paths and prompt mentions stay close to the source repository.
